在机器翻译领域,中英对照的平行语料库是训练和评估翻译模型的基础。一个高质量、多样化的平行语料库对于提升翻译系统的准确性和流畅性至关重要。本文将探讨构建中英对照平行语料库的实用技巧,并结合实际案例进行解析。
一、收集数据
1.1 确定数据来源
构建平行语料库的第一步是确定数据来源。以下是一些常见的数据来源:
- 在线翻译平台:如谷歌翻译、百度翻译等,可以提供大量的翻译实例。
- 多语言论坛和社区:如Reddit的多语言版块,用户会自发地进行语言交流。
- 公开的翻译项目:如联合国文档、欧洲议会文档等,这些文档通常有官方的翻译版本。
- 书籍、论文和网站:选择具有中英对照版本的文献或网站内容。
1.2 数据清洗
收集到的数据往往存在不一致、错误或不完整的情况。因此,数据清洗是构建高质量语料库的关键步骤。以下是一些数据清洗的技巧:
- 去除重复内容:使用文本比对工具去除重复的翻译实例。
- 纠正错误:人工检查并纠正翻译中的错误。
- 格式统一:确保文本格式的一致性,如标点符号、字体等。
二、构建语料库
2.1 选择合适的工具
构建平行语料库时,选择合适的工具非常重要。以下是一些常用的工具:
- 开源工具:如Tandem、OmegaT等,适用于小型语料库的构建。
- 商业工具:如Terminology Manager、SDL Trados等,提供更强大的功能和更专业的支持。
2.2 数据标注
在构建语料库的过程中,需要对数据进行标注,以便后续的翻译模型训练和评估。以下是一些常见的标注类型:
- 对齐:将源语言和目标语言文本进行对齐,以便后续的翻译模型训练。
- 词性标注:为文本中的每个词标注其词性,有助于提高翻译的准确性。
- 命名实体识别:识别文本中的命名实体,如人名、地名等。
三、案例解析
3.1 案例一:新闻翻译
新闻翻译是构建平行语料库的常见应用场景。以下是一个新闻翻译的案例:
原文:The White House announced on Monday that President Trump will visit China next week to discuss trade issues.
翻译:白宫周一宣布,特朗普总统将于下周访问中国,讨论贸易问题。
在这个案例中,翻译保持了原文的意思和结构,同时注意了中英文表达习惯的差异。
3.2 案例二:科技文档翻译
科技文档翻译对准确性要求较高。以下是一个科技文档翻译的案例:
原文:The new algorithm improves the accuracy of the translation model by 20%.
翻译:该新算法将翻译模型的准确率提高了20%。
在这个案例中,翻译保留了原文的专业术语,并确保了翻译的准确性。
四、总结
构建中英对照的平行语料库是机器翻译领域的重要任务。通过选择合适的数据来源、使用专业的工具和进行数据清洗,可以构建高质量、多样化的语料库。本文通过案例解析,展示了构建平行语料库的实用技巧,希望对读者有所帮助。
